Man gets 7 years for sex abuse

Bruce A. Hafner, 41, pleaded guilty in December to four counts of aggravated criminal sexual abuse against four boys, all of whom were 9 when the abuse occurred in 2001 and 2002.

Hafner, who now lives in Farmington, Mo., apologized in court Wednesday to his victims and their parents, promising that he would never abuse a child again. He said he had focused his attention on his wife and their three children since his arrest in August 2002.
